What type of living environment is this breed usually best suited for?
Domestic Short Hair cats are highly adaptable and do well in a variety of living environments, from apartments to large homes. They prefer indoor living where they can feel safe and comfortable.
How much outdoor space does this breed typically need?
Domestic Short Hair cats are content with indoor living and do not require outdoor space, though they enjoy window views and sunny spots to lounge in.
Is this breed typically suitable for homes with children?
Domestic Short Hair cats are generally good with children when they are properly socialized. Their gentle temperament makes them a popular choice for families.
